The protagonist, Zhu Xiongying, who goes by the pseudonym Zhu Ying, climbs from a handyman in the Jiaofang Department back to the position of the emperor's eldest grandson step by step. This counterattack line is so solidly written - he wins all the way without opening a golden finger. Every step is stepped on the weight of power, people's hearts and the times. Watching him struggle from the bottom to the court game, it is full of satisfaction and weight. The author depicts the emotions between father and son, grandparents and grandchildren in a particularly poignant way. The passages about Zhu Biao's death and Zhu Yuanzhang's death show both the coldness of the emperor's family and the warmth of ordinary people, which makes people's noses sore. The plotting scenes are not trivial, and the scenes with Zhu Di and Zhu Yunqi are full of tension. The phrase "Zhu Di is my general who conquers the north" immediately ignited!
It's been a long time since I've read it, so I'm going to write a recommendation. This book ranks among the top five Ming Dynasty novels I have ever read. Let's talk about the advantages. Compared with some mindless novels written in the Mingchuan genre, this novel is relatively realistic. At least it won't be mindless, and the plot is basically based on history. There is another thing that I think is particularly good. The protagonist comes to Ming Dynasty as a time traveler, and is slowly adapting to the feudal era of Ming Dynasty. And gradually he became a supporter of the Three Cardinal Guidelines and the Five Permanent Rules, or had a tendency to do so (this is normal, because the protagonist is the biggest beneficiary of the Three Guidelines and the Five Permanent Rules). There is no so-called modernization reform as some novels do without thinking. After all, social development mainly relies on development power and cannot be achieved overnight.
